1. Rotary Dolls Museum

Rotary Dolls Museum, Rajkot, Gujarat

Rotary Midtown Dolls Museum is one of the most visited tourist places in Rajkot. The Museum was set up in 2001 by Deepak Agrawal to provide valuable knowledge about the world to the upcoming generations. It proves to be a mode of fun and entertainment for children. This Museum is often referred to as a Global Village which consists of more than 1600 ethnic and traditional dolls from over 103 countries across the globe.

These dolls are a medium to showcase different identities of cultures and traditions of the world. These dolls also depict folk dances like bhangra, dandiya, Santa Claus dolls, Einstein dolls, and many more. The main attraction of the museum is the ‘Rocking Zebra’.

The museum also has a Foreign Language Learning Centre where the language library has more than foreign and 10 Indian languages that can be learned by the students using computer-based mechanisms. The Museum conducts various workshops on dramatics, music, sculpting competitions, dress designing, doll making, doll exchange programs, etc with interesting teaching techniques. There is a small cinema hall for visual learning too.

  • Location: Heera-Panna, 2nd Floor Nagrik Bank Building Yagnik Road, Opp Jagnath Plot, Rajkot, Gujarat 360001.
  • Timings: 9.30 AM to 1 PM, 3.30 PM to 7.30 PM. (Closed on Monday)
  • Entry Fees: INR 25 for adults, INR 15 for Children.

2. Aji Dam Garden

Aji Dam Garden, Rajkot, Gujarat

One of the most highlighted places in Rajkot City is Aji Dam Garden. It is an astounding dam built on the main streams of the Saurashtra region in Gujarat on River Aji. It offers amazing sightseeing and recreational facilities which can not be skipped by any traveler for sure. Aji Dam Garden has enormous features like a step garden, wildlife zoo, bird shelter, Crocodile Park, and an extraordinary amusement park for kids.

It also has a food court and the dam complex is maintained by the Rajkot Municipal Corporation. The gorgeous view of the water body with a backdrop of mountains, coupled with prodigious flora and fauna around the garden makes the place suitable for spending quality time with your loved ones.

  • Location: Garden 2, Aaji, Rajkot, Gujarat 360003.
  • Best Time to Visit: October to February and early March.
  • Entry Fees: No Entry fee is charged. Fees for Individual rides may be charged.
  • Timings: 6 AM to 8 PM.

3. Khambhalida Buddhist Caves

Khambhalida Buddhist Caves, Rajkot, Gujarat

The Khambhalida Buddhist Caves in Rajkot are ancient caves evident for the crowd of visitors who love archaeology. These Caves are also known as Rajkot Caves, a set of three Buddhist Caves. This place is considered a very important place to offer plenty of opportunities to discover the history, culture, and traditions of past times.

The main entrance has giant carvings of two sculptures of Lord Buddha. These sculptures were built in the 4th century and hence prove to be a bit low maintenance. It was discovered by P.P. Pandya, a renowned archaeologist. These are the oldest caves in Rajkot and tourists appreciate them as a true architectural wonder.

  • Location: QPG5+473, Khambhalida, Gujarat 360370.
  • Timings: 8 AM to 6 PM.
  • Entry Fees: No Entry Fee.

4. Pradhyuman Park

Pradyuman Park, Rajkot, Gujarat

Pradhyuman Zoological Park is commonly referred to as Rajkot Prani Sanghralaya. It is surrounded by two lakes namely Lake Lalpari and Lake Randarda which provide a natural habitat for a wide range of flora and fauna and migratory birds.

There are in-built necessities, sheds, and drinking water cubicles available. The major attractions of the park include crocodiles, four-horned antelopes, black bucks, chinkara, samba, wild cats like leopards, lions of Gir, and tigers. You can find a variety of migratory birds too.

  • Location: Near Marketing Yard, Lalpari Lake, Rajkot, Gujarat 360003.
  • Timings: 9 AM to 6 PM
  • Entry Fees: INR 5 for children, INR 10 for adults, and INR 50 for foreigners. Extra Charge for carrying Cameras and Video Recorders inside.

5. Ghela Somnath Mahadev Temple

Ghela Somnath Mahadev Temple, Rajkot, Gujarat

Ghela Somnath Mahadev Temple is one of the ancient and best temples dedicated to Lord Shiva. It was built in the 15th Century by Minal Devi. The temple has a significant Hindu Style of architecture.

The importance of this temple is that it is believed that a local princess saved and brought this Shivlinga here during one of the invasions in the Somnath temple. Worshipers of Lord Shiva can witness this holistic temple and be at peace for hours.

  • Location: Ghela Somnath, Jasdan Taluka, Rajkot, Gujarat 360055.
  • Timings: 5.30 AM to 9 AM.
  • Best Time to Visit: In the month of Shravan. (June/July)
  • Entry Fees: Free

7. Lalpari Lake

Lalpari Lake, Rajkot, Gujarat

Lalpari Lake is yet another picturesque spot on the outskirts of Rajkot. It was constructed in 1895 and was a part of Victoria Golden Jubilee Water Works. The water for the lake comes from the Lal Pari River, a tributary of the Aji River. It is a place to explore the beauty of nature in a very optimistic way.

It has been popular among nature photographers and bird watchers. Rosy Pastors, Purple Moorhen, the Black-tailed Godwit, Spoonbills, Wigeon, Common Teal, and Pelican are the most common birds found here. Besides, there is a zoo with open enclosures for wild animals. The Place looks best during sunrise and sunset and one must visit it in the early mornings or evenings.

  • Location: Lalpari Lake, Near Pradhyuman Park, Bh. Old Marketing Yard, Opp. H.N. Shukla College Bichri Village, Road.
  • Timings: 9 AM to 6 PM.

8. Funworld Rajkot

Funworld, Rajkot, Gujarat

Funworld Rajkot is the first amusement park in Gujarat. It has the sole purpose of providing entertainment and is publicly accessible since 1986. It has the fun fact of mesmerizing visitors of all ages by facilitating several adventurous rides and activities. It has a total of 18 rides which include the Sky Train, roller coasters, Water Merry go Round, Striking cars, Scooter ride, Spin Tora, Hara-Kiri, Theme show, Tora Tora, Wonder Tunnel, Horse Ride, Bull Ride, Cater Pillar, Orient Express, etc.

A part of the park is devoted to cricket, with specialist nets and other facilities for guests looking for a more physically demanding pastime. It is a popular family tourist destination which can make your day. You must prefer visiting the Park on the special occasions of New Year, Navratri, and Children’s Day for amazing offers.

  • Location: Funworld, Opp. Bahumali Building, Race Course Ground, Sadar, Rajkot, Gujarat 360001.
  • Timings: 3.00 PM to 11 PM.
  • Entry Fees: INR 20 for adults and INR 15 for Children. The ride fee is charged distinctly.
